Godzilla locations in the USA
Honestly don't know where to post this... but ok.
Is there any places to visit in the united states that involves Godzilla? Of course, I know of the hollywood star in California... but is there anything else in the USA that involves Godzilla in any way?
Is there any places to visit in the united states that involves Godzilla? Of course, I know of the hollywood star in California... but is there anything else in the USA that involves Godzilla in any way?